Our friend Brian John Jensen's first solo show "Ascendant" at Parasol Projects was an inspiration! We were so honored to play a small part in making this beautiful personal collection public.

“Ascendant” features 30 prints from photographer Brian John Jensen. Taken over the past 15 years the show is a travelogue of places visited, long shadows cast, golden afternoons – with a sense as well of timelessness -- moments of change, of energy, of transformation occurring.

The WE ARE THE YOUTH PROJECT is now available in print! Published by Space-Made, We Are the Youth is based on the online photojournalism project that shares the stories of le***an, gay, bisexual, and transgender youth in the United States. Through portraits by photographer Laurel Golio and “as told to” personal essays by writer Diana Scholl, this book captures the incredible strength and diversity of LGBTQ youth.
